A dual diagnosis treatment program will address an indivudal problem with drug and alcohol addiction and other mental health concerns. Sometimes a person suffering from alcoholism is also suffering from other mental health conditions as well. If you go to a rehab further away you may have a stronger ability to make a fresh start and form a support group to help you stay sober. If you visit a rehabilitation near your community then you are encompassed by by love and support, although you are also near to old individuals that could hurt your of staying sober. Where you go to treatment is 100% your call to make. Long lasting recovery is attainable wherever you are. The most crucial step is to get the support you need now.
